01What If I Apply Peptides to a Mature Keloid That Stopped Growing Years Ago?

GHK-Cu is the most relevant option for mature keloids. While it won't shrink the scar visibly, it may improve texture and pliability by increasing MMP activity and breaking down disorganized collagen fibers. Expect subtle changes over 12–16 weeks of consistent application—tissue remodeling at the cellular level takes months, not days. Combine topical peptide application with mechanical pressure (silicone sheeting) to maximize extracellular matrix reorganization.

04What If I Miss Multiple Doses in a Thymosin Alpha-1 Protocol?

Resume dosing at your next scheduled administration. Do not double-dose to compensate for missed injections. Thymosin alpha-1's effect on thymic output is cumulative over weeks, not dose-dependent within individual administrations. Missing 2–3 doses extends the protocol timeline but doesn't negate prior progress. If you've missed more than two consecutive weeks, consult the research protocol guidelines. Some studies restart the 12-week cycle to maintain data consistency.

Dosing Protocols, Administration Routes, and Practical Considerations

Semax is most commonly administered intranasally via a metered spray or dropper at doses ranging from 600mcg to 3000mcg per day, divided into 2–3 administrations. The intranasal route bypasses first-pass hepatic metabolism and delivers the peptide directly to the olfactory bulb and prefrontal cortex via olfactory nerve projections. Bioavailability via intranasal administration is estimated at 60–70%, significantly higher than oral or subcutaneous routes for this specific peptide. Selank follows a similar dosing pattern: 300–600mcg intranasally, once or twice daily. The peptide has a short half-life (approximately 25–30 minutes in circulation), but its effects on gene expression and enkephalin metabolism persist for several hours beyond plasma clearance. Most protocols run 7–14 days continuously, followed by a 7-day washout before resuming. Dihexa presents unique considerations. It's orally bioavailable. One of the few peptides that survives gastric digestion due to its small size and peptidomimetic structure. Typical research doses range from 5mg to 20mg per day, taken orally as a single dose. The compound crosses the blood-brain barrier efficiently, with brain tissue concentrations peaking 2–3 hours post-administration. Because Dihexa promotes structural changes rather than acute receptor activation, cycling isn't necessary. Most research protocols run continuously for 4–8 weeks. Reconstitution and Storage — Where Most Research Protocols Fail

Peptide activity depends entirely on structural integrity. If the amino acid chain misfolds during storage or reconstitution, the molecule can't bind its target receptor. Lyophilised (freeze-dried) peptides must be stored at −20°C before reconstitution. Once reconstituted with bacteriostatic water, store at 2–8°C and use within 28 days. Temperature excursions above 8°C cause irreversible denaturation. The peptide doesn't just lose potency, it becomes biologically inert. Researchers often assume refrigeration is 'cold enough,' but most lab fridges cycle between 4–10°C depending on door-opening frequency. Use a dedicated medication fridge with continuous temperature logging if the protocol requires consistent peptide activity across weeks or months. Reconstitution technique matters more than most protocols acknowledge. Inject bacteriostatic water slowly down the side of the vial. Never directly onto the lyophilised powder. Let the water dissolve the peptide passively over 2–3 minutes rather than shaking or swirling, which introduces shear stress that can break peptide bonds. After reconstitution, invert the vial gently 3–4 times to ensure complete mixing. If the solution appears cloudy or contains visible particles, the peptide has aggregated. Discard it. Aggregation indicates misfolding, and misfolded peptides don't bind receptors correctly.
